if語句的基本語法是
if (條件) {
// 如果條件為真,則執行這里的代碼塊
在if語句中,條件可以是任何表達式,比如比較運算符、邏輯運算符、變量等。如果條件為真,if語句后面的代碼塊將會被執行;如果條件為假,則代碼塊將被跳過。
if語句還可以與else語句配合使用,實現條件分支的效果。下面是if和else語句的基本語法
if (條件) {
// 如果條件為真,則執行這里的代碼塊
} else {
// 如果條件為假,則執行這里的代碼塊
在這個語法中,如果條件為真,if語句后面的代碼塊將會被執行;如果條件為假,則else語句后面的代碼塊將會被執行。
if語句還可以嵌套使用,實現更復雜的條件判斷。下面是if語句的嵌套語法
if (條件1) {
// 如果條件1為真,則執行這里的代碼塊
if (條件2) {
// 如果條件2也為真,則執行這里的代碼塊
}
} else {
// 如果條件1為假,則執行這里的代碼塊
在這個語法中,如果條件1為真,則執行if語句后面的代碼塊;如果條件1為假,則執行else語句后面的代碼塊。如果條件1為真且條件2也為真,則執行if語句嵌套的代碼塊。
通過if語句的學習,初學者可以掌握基本的條件判斷和邏輯運算,為后續的編程學習打下堅實的基礎。同時,if語句的靈活運用也可以幫助程序員實現更加復雜的邏輯判斷和控制流程。
總之,if語句是C語言中必不可少的基礎知識之一,初學者必須掌握其基本語法和使用方法。只有掌握了if語句,才能在實際的編程中運用自如,寫出高效、可靠的代碼。